403Webshell
Server IP : 127.0.0.1  /  Your IP : 216.73.216.109
Web Server : Apache/2.4.54 (Win64) OpenSSL/1.1.1q PHP/8.1.10
System : Windows NT DESKTOP-E5T4RUN 10.0 build 19045 (Windows 10) AMD64
User : SERVERWEB ( 0)
PHP Version : 8.1.10
Disable Function : NONE
MySQL : OFF |  cURL : ON |  WGET : OFF |  Perl : OFF |  Python : OFF |  Sudo : OFF |  Pkexec : OFF
Directory :  C:/cygwin64/lib/python3.9/site-packages/pygments/lexers/__pycache__/

Upload File :
current_dir [ Writeable] document_root [ Writeable]

 

Command :


[ Back ]     

Current File : C:/cygwin64/lib/python3.9/site-packages/pygments/lexers/__pycache__/sas.cpython-39.opt-2.pyc
a

SҼa�$�@s^ddlZddlmZmZmZddlmZmZmZm	Z	m
Z
mZmZm
Z
dgZGdd�de�ZdS)�N)�
RegexLexer�include�words)�Comment�Keyword�Name�Number�String�Text�Other�Generic�SASLexerc@s�eZdZdZdgZddgZgd�Zejej	BZ
dZdZdZ
d	Zd
Zed�ed�ed
�ed�ed�defgdefdefdejfdejfgdejfgdedfgdedfgdedfgdedfdejdfdejdfed�ged�ed �ed!�ed"�gee
d#d#d$�efeed#d#d$�efeed#d#d$�efeed%d#d$�ejfeed#d&d$�ejfgd'ejfd(ejfd)ed*fd+ed,fgd-edfd.ej fd/efd0efgd+edfd.ej fd1ejd2fd3efd4efgd5ejdfgd6e!fgd7ej"fgd8�Z#d9S):r
ZSASZsasz*.SASz*.sas)z
text/x-sasztext/saszapplication/x-sas):ZbquoteZnrbquoteZcmpresZqcmpresZcompstorZdatatyp�display�do�else�end�eval�global�goto�if�index�inputZkeydef�label�left�lengthZlet�local�lowcaseZmacro�mendZnrquoteZnrstr�putZqleftZqlowcaseZqscanZqsubstrZqsysfuncZqtrim�quoteZqupcase�scan�str�substrZsuperqZsyscallZsysevalfZsysexecZsysfunc�sysgetZsyslput�sysprod�sysrcZsysrput�then�to�trim�unquote�until�upcase�verify�while�window)rrr&rrr*r-)>�abortZarrayZattribZby�callZcardsZcards4Zcatname�continueZ	datalinesZ
datalines4�delete�delimZ	delimiterrZdm�dropZendsas�error�file�filenameZfootnote�formatr�inZinfileZinformatrZkeeprZleaver�libname�link�listZlostcard�merge�missing�modify�options�output�outZpagerZredirect�remove�rename�replaceZretain�return�select�set�skipZstartsas�stop�title�updateZwaitsas�wherer.�xZsystask))�add�andZalter�asZcascade�checkZcreater2ZdescribeZdistinctr4Zforeign�from�groupZhavingr�insertZintor9�keyZlike�messager?Zmsgtype�notZnullZon�or�orderZprimaryZ
references�resetZrestrictrGrH�table�uniquerLZvalidate�viewrM(�absZaddrZairyZarcosZarsinZatanZattrcZattrnZbandZbetainvZblshiftZbnotZborZbrshiftZbxorZbyteZcdfZceilZcexistZcinv�closeZcnonctZcollateZcompblZcompound�compressZcosZcoshZcssZcurobsZcvZdaccdbZdaccdbslZdaccslZdaccsydZdacctabZdairy�dateZdatejulZdatepartZdatetimeZdayZdcloseZdepdbZdepdbslZdepslZdepsydZdeptabZdequoteZdhmsZdifZdigammaZdimZdinfoZdnumZdopenZdoptnameZdoptnumZdreadZdropnoteZdsnameZerfZerfcZexistZexpZfappendZfcloseZfcolZfdeleteZfetchZfetchobsZfexist�fgetZ	fileexistr7ZfilerefZfinfoZfinvZfipnameZfipnamelZfipstateZfloorZfnonctZfnoteZfopenZfoptnameZfoptnumZfpointZfposZfputZfreadZfrewindZfrlenZfsepZfuzzZfwriteZgaminvZgammaZ	getoptionZgetvarcZgetvarnZhboundZhmsZhosthelpZhourZibesselrZindexcZindexwrZinputcZinputn�intZintckZintnxZintrrZirrZjbesselZjuldateZkurtosisZlagZlboundrrZlgammar:Zlibref�logZlog10Zlog2ZlogpdfZlogpmfZlogsdfr�maxZmdyZmean�minZminute�modZmonthZmopenZmort�nZnetpvZnmissZnormalZnoteZnpv�openZordinal�pathnameZpdf�peekZpeekcZpmfZpointZpoissonZpokeZprobbetaZprobbnmlZprobchiZprobfZprobgamZprobhyprZprobitZprobnegbZprobnormZprobtrZputcZputnZqtrrZranbinZrancauZranexpZrangam�rangeZrankZrannorZranpoiZrantblZrantriZranuni�repeat�resolve�reverseZrewind�right�roundZsavingr Zsdf�second�signZsinZsinhZskewnessZsoundexZspedisZsqrtZstd�stderrZstfipsZstnameZstnamelr"�sumZsymgetr#Zsysmsgr$r%�systemZtanZtanh�timeZtimepartZtinvZtnonctZtoday�	translateZtranwrdZtrigammar(ZtrimnZtruncZuniformr+Zuss�varZvarfmtZvarinfmtZvarlabelZvarlenZvarnameZvarnumZvarrayZvarrayxZvartyper,ZvformatZvformatdZ	vformatdxZvformatnZ	vformatnxZvformatwZ	vformatwxZvformatxZvinarrayZ	vinarrayxZ	vinformatZ
vinformatdZvinformatdxZ
vinformatnZvinformatnxZ
vinformatwZvinformatwxZ
vinformatxZvlabelZvlabelxZvlengthZvlengthxZvnameZvnamexZvtypeZvtypexZweekdayZyearZyyqZzipfipsZzipnameZzipnamelZzipstate�comments�	proc-data�cards-datalines�logs�general�.z
^\s*\*.*?;z	/\*.*?\*/z^\s*\*(.|\n)*?;z/[*](.|\n)*?[*]/z%(^|;)\s*(proc \w+|data|run|quit)[\s;]z^\s*(datalines|cards)\s*;\s*$�dataz(.|\n)*^\s*;\s*$z#popz
\n?^\s*%?put �log-messageszNOTE(:|-).*zWARNING(:|-).*zERROR(:|-).*�keywords�vars-strings�special�numbersz\b)�prefix�suffix�%z\(z&[a-z_]\w{0,31}\.?z%[a-z_]\w{0,31}z\'�
string_squote�"�
string_dquote�'z
\\\\|\\"|\\\nz	[^$\'\\]+z[$\'\\]�&�validvarz	[^$&"\\]+z[$"\\]z[a-z_]\w{0,31}\.?z9\b[+-]?([0-9]+(\.[0-9]+)?|\.[0-9]+|\.)(E[+-]?[0-9]+)?i?\bza(null|missing|_all_|_automatic_|_character_|_n_|_infile_|_name_|_null_|_numeric_|_user_|_webout_))�rootr{r|r}r�r~r�rr�r�r�r�r�r�r�N)$�__name__�
__module__�__qualname__�name�aliases�	filenamesZ	mimetypes�re�
IGNORECASE�	MULTILINE�flagsZbuiltins_macrosZbuiltins_conditionalsZbuiltins_statementsZbuiltins_sqlZbuiltins_functionsrr
rZ	MultilinerZReservedrrZEmph�ErrorrrZBuiltinZVariableZFunctionr	ZEscaperZConstant�tokens�r�r��7/usr/lib/python3.9/site-packages/pygments/lexers/sas.pyr
s�
	4�
������

���������������	
�
������)r�Zpygments.lexerrrrZpygments.tokenrrrrr	r
rr�__all__r
r�r�r�r��<module>s(

Youez - 2016 - github.com/yon3zu
LinuXploit